Leevio Happy Addons for Elementor Plugin up to 3.9.1.1 on WordPress server-side request forgery

Summary
A vulnerability marked as critical has been reported in Leevio Happy Addons for Elementor Plugin up to 3.9.1.1 on WordPress. Affected by this vulnerability is an unknown functionality. This manipulation causes server-side request forgery. This vulnerability is tracked as CVE-2023-51676. The attack is possible to be carried out remotely. No exploit exists.
Details
A vulnerability classified as critical was found in Leevio Happy Addons for Elementor Plugin up to 3.9.1.1 on WordPress (WordPress Plugin). Affected by this vulnerability is an unknown code. The manipulation with an unknown input leads to a server-side request forgery vulnerability. The CWE definition for the vulnerability is CWE-918. The web server receives a URL or similar request from an upstream component and retrieves the contents of this URL, but it does not sufficiently ensure that the request is being sent to the expected destination. As an impact it is known to affect confidentiality, integrity, and availability. The summary by CVE is:
Server-Side Request Forgery (SSRF) vulnerability in Leevio Happy Addons for Elementor.This issue affects Happy Addons for Elementor: from n/a through 3.9.1.1.
The weakness was disclosed 12/29/2023 by Yuchen Ji. The advisory is shared at patchstack.com. This vulnerability is known as CVE-2023-51676 since 12/21/2023. Neither technical details nor an exploit are publicly available. The price for an exploit might be around USD $0-$5k at the moment (estimation calculated on 01/21/2024).
There is no information about possible countermeasures known. It may be suggested to replace the affected object with an alternative product.
